黑狐家游戏

非关系型数据库采用什么存储数据方式,非关系型数据库采用什么存储数据,揭秘非关系型数据库,存储数据的独特方式与优势

欧气 0 0
非关系型数据库采用键值、文档、列族、图等独特方式存储数据。与关系型数据库相比,非关系型数据库在存储数据方面具有灵活性、扩展性和高性能等优势。这种独特方式使得非关系型数据库在处理大量、非结构化数据时表现出色。

本文目录导读:

  1. 非关系型数据库的存储数据方式
  2. 非关系型数据库存储数据方式的优势

非关系型数据库(NoSQL)作为数据库领域的一股新生力量,以其独特的存储方式和灵活性受到了广泛的关注,非关系型数据库究竟采用什么方式存储数据呢?本文将深入探讨非关系型数据库的存储数据方式及其优势。

非关系型数据库的存储数据方式

1、文档存储

非关系型数据库采用什么存储数据方式,非关系型数据库采用什么存储数据,揭秘非关系型数据库,存储数据的独特方式与优势

图片来源于网络,如有侵权联系删除

文档存储是非关系型数据库最常用的存储方式之一,在这种方式下,数据以文档的形式存储,通常采用JSON或XML格式,每个文档包含一个唯一的键值对,可以存储任意类型的数据,文档存储的优点在于数据结构灵活,易于扩展,支持复杂的数据查询。

2、列存储

列存储是非关系型数据库的另一种常见存储方式,在这种方式下,数据以列的形式存储,每个列包含多个行,列存储适用于分析型应用,如大数据分析和实时查询,其优点在于压缩率高,读写速度快,便于扩展。

3、键值存储

键值存储是非关系型数据库最简单的存储方式,在这种方式下,数据以键值对的形式存储,每个键对应一个值,键值存储适用于缓存和简单查询应用,如缓存系统和实时查询,其优点在于存储结构简单,读写速度快。

4、图存储

图存储是非关系型数据库的另一种存储方式,适用于处理复杂的关系数据,在这种方式下,数据以图的形式存储,包括节点和边,节点表示实体,边表示实体之间的关系,图存储适用于社交网络、推荐系统等领域。

非关系型数据库采用什么存储数据方式,非关系型数据库采用什么存储数据,揭秘非关系型数据库,存储数据的独特方式与优势

图片来源于网络,如有侵权联系删除

5、对象存储

对象存储是非关系型数据库的一种存储方式,将数据视为对象,以对象ID进行索引,对象存储适用于存储大量非结构化数据,如视频、图片等,其优点在于存储结构灵活,易于扩展。

非关系型数据库存储数据方式的优势

1、高性能

非关系型数据库采用多种存储方式,如文档存储、列存储等,能够满足不同场景下的性能需求,这使得非关系型数据库在读写速度、数据压缩等方面具有显著优势。

2、高可用性

非关系型数据库支持分布式存储,可实现数据的横向扩展,当系统负载增加时,可通过增加节点来提高系统的可用性。

3、高灵活性

非关系型数据库采用什么存储数据方式,非关系型数据库采用什么存储数据,揭秘非关系型数据库,存储数据的独特方式与优势

图片来源于网络,如有侵权联系删除

非关系型数据库的数据结构灵活,易于扩展,这使得开发者可以根据实际需求调整数据结构,降低维护成本。

4、适应性强

非关系型数据库适用于多种场景,如大数据、实时查询、社交网络等,这使得非关系型数据库在众多领域具有广泛的应用前景。

非关系型数据库采用多种独特的存储数据方式,如文档存储、列存储、键值存储等,这些存储方式在性能、可用性、灵活性等方面具有显著优势,使得非关系型数据库在数据库领域占据了一席之地,随着技术的不断发展,非关系型数据库的应用场景将更加广泛,为各类应用提供强有力的支持。

标签: #非关系型数据存储 #非关系型数据库优势

黑狐家游戏
  • 评论列表

留言评论